Why is understanding spiritual bondage important for Christians?

Answered in 1 source

Understanding spiritual bondage highlights our inability to save ourselves and points us to Christ for deliverance.

Acknowledging our spiritual bondage is a cornerstone of the Christian faith. Just as the Israelites were in cruel bondage to the Egyptians, we too are bound by our sin nature, unable to seek God or do good apart from His grace. Romans 7:14 states that we are sold under sin, highlighting our condition. This understanding is crucial as it reveals the depth of our need for a Savior. By realizing that we cannot escape this bondage on our own, we learn to lean fully on Christ, who fulfills the law on our behalf and pays the penalty for our sins, thus liberating us from the yoke of sin, Satan, and the law.
Scripture References: Romans 7:14, John 8:34-36, Galatians 3:13
